Job description

You will report into a Data Analyst, work with a broad range of people across our business and third parties to deliver business-focused data solutions to unlock success. You will play a key part in helping us to deliver business change driven by data intelligence. You’ll be involved in projects right through from discovery, analysis of data sources, creating supporting documentation and developing reporting solutions for the business customer. The client is looking for someone who has experience within the financial services.

Your Role

  • Documenting and analysing data requirements and flows, determining business Intelligence and analytical requirements for solutions, ensuring they are fit-for-purpose and meet the business objectives
  • Creating and maintaining the required artefacts to support project delivery (data source, design documentation etc.)
  • Capturing requirements and creating artefacts to support data engineering teams to develop reporting solutions and visualisations, utilising a variety of BI tools
  • Query and validate data against requirements to support the engineering process throughout the development lifecycle
  • Using knowledge and experience to support business users with the use of self-service analytics tools
  • Managing requirements, responding to queries, investigating issues, and providing answers to business customers
  • Supporting the development team with analysis and knowledge of the required solution
  • Investigating data sources, data quality and availability
  • Actively participating in Agile project teams, working cross-functionally with colleagues from Technology, third-party development teams and the wider business
  • Supporting the innovation of new internal / external technologies & processes
  • Delivering ad hoc requests as requested by Line Manager

Requirements

  • Previous experience in data analysis
  • Previous experience in business analysis methodologies and skills, including elicitation and documentation of both functional and non-functional requirements for technical and non-technical audiences
  • SQL skills to build queries to retrieve & analyse data
  • An understanding of relational databases, database schemas, data types & load methodologies
  • Advanced Excel skills and experience of working with other Microsoft Office tools
  • Have experience of working on multiple projects/products and the same time
  • An appreciation of Agile and Waterfall delivery methodologies
  • The ability to adapt to changing business customer needs and alter communication styles for different audiences
  • A desire to develop and grow within the Data, Insights & Analytics team and bring your own ideas to the table
